    Reseting Sim101 account hangs Ninja

    This is 100% reproducible from my end. I just trade in Sim 101 using live zen fire feed and do a few trades. Then I go into tools, options, simulator and try to reset ( with clear history checked ) the sim account to remove the trades.

    NT hangs, then I get "not responding" and then I have to close NT. This is a soft crash. Please reproduce on your end first before asking me to send logs. I have tried it every which way and it always does the same thing each time.

    I am using NT Release 7.0 on Windows 7.0, 64 bit Os with 64-bit NT and 64-bit zenfire connection. I am in US, not international

    The issue with 64-bit Zen-Fire only applies to Non US account holders.

    If your account is based in the United States, you should have no issue enabling 64-bit Zen Fire.

    You can enable this feature by going to Tools--> Account Connections--> Highlight your Zen-Fire connection and press "Change". From the account connection options wizard, please locate the "3.X API" option and enable it.

    You should then be able to run Zen-Fire in 64-bit mode for your US based account.

    If your account is not held within the United States, you will need to use the 32-bit version of NinjaTrader with Zen-Fire until further notice. You should have no issues with Zen-Fire, NT V7 32-bit and Windows 7.
